توضیحات
Understand how to use service mesh architecture to efficiently manage and safeguard microservices-based applications with the help of examples
Key Features
- Manage your cloud-native applications easily using service mesh architecture
- Learn about Istio, Linkerd, and Consul the three primary open source service mesh providers
- Explore tips, techniques, and best practices for building secure, high-performance microservices
Book Description
Although microservices-based applications support DevOps and continuous delivery, they can also add to the complexity of testing and observability. The implementation of a service mesh architecture, however, allows you to secure, manage, and scale your microservices more efficiently. With the help of practical examples, this book demonstrates how to install, configure, and deploy an efficient service mesh for microservices in a Kubernetes environment.
You’ll get started with a hands-on introduction to the concepts of cloud-native application management and service mesh architecture, before learning how to build your own Kubernetes environment. While exploring later chapters, you’ll get to grips with the three major service mesh providers: Istio, Linkerd, and Consul. You’ll be able to identify their specific functionalities, from traffic management, security, and certificate authority through to sidecar injections and observability.
By the end of this book, you will have developed the skills you need to effectively manage modern microservices-based applications.
What you will learn
- Compare the functionalities of Istio, Linkerd, and Consul
- Become well-versed with service mesh control and data plane concepts
- Understand service mesh architecture with the help of hands-on examples
- Work through hands-on exercises in traffic management, security, policy, and observability
- Set up secure communication for microservices using a service mesh
- Explore service mesh features such as traffic management, service discovery, and resiliency
Who this book is for
This book is for solution architects and network administrators, as well as DevOps and site reliability engineers who are new to the cloud-native framework. You will also find this book useful if you’re looking to build a career in DevOps, particularly in operations. Working knowledge of Kubernetes and building microservices that are cloud-native is necessary to get the most out of this book.
Table of Contents
- Monolithic Versus Microservices
- Cloud-Native Applications
- Service Mesh Architecture
- Service Mesh Providers
- Service Mesh Interface and SPIFFE
- Building Your Own Kubernetes Environment
- Understanding the Istio Service Mesh
- Installing a Demo Application
- Installing Istio
- Exploring Istio Traffic Management Capabilities
- Exploring Istio Security Features
- Enabling Istio Policy Controls
- Exploring Istio Telemetry Features
- Understanding the Linkerd Service Mesh
- Installing Linkerd
- Exploring the Reliability Features of Linkerd
- Exploring the Security Features of Linkerd
- Exploring the Observability Features of Linkerd
- Understanding the Consul Service Mesh
- Installing Consul
- Exploring the Service Discovery Features of Consul
- Exploring Traffic Management in Consul
————————————————————–
ترجمه ماشینی :
آشنایی با نحوه استفاده از معماری سرویس مش برای مدیریت کارآمد و محافظت از برنامه های کاربردی مبتنی بر میکروسرویس با کمک مثال ها
ویژگی های کلیدی
- با استفاده از معماری سرویس مش، برنامههای بومی ابری خود را به راحتی مدیریت کنید
- درباره سه ارائهدهنده شبکه منبع باز اصلی سرویسهای منبع باز Istio، و Consul بیاموزید
- نکات، تکنیکها و بهترین روشها را کاوش کنید. ساخت میکروسرویسهای ایمن و با کارایی بالا
توضیحات کتاب
اگرچه برنامههای مبتنی بر میکروسرویسها از DevOps و تحویل مداوم پشتیبانی میکنند، اما میتوانند به پیچیدگی آزمایش و مشاهدهپذیری نیز بیفزایند. با این حال، پیادهسازی یک معماری مش سرویس به شما امکان میدهد تا میکروسرویسهای خود را ایمن، مدیریت و مقیاسبندی کنید. با کمک مثالهای عملی، این کتاب نحوه نصب، پیکربندی و استقرار یک سرویس مش کارآمد برای میکروسرویسها را در محیط Kubernetes نشان میدهد.
قبل از اینکه یاد بگیرید چگونه محیط Kubernetes خود را بسازید، با یک مقدمه عملی در مورد مفاهیم مدیریت برنامه های کاربردی بومی ابری و معماری مش خدمات شروع خواهید کرد. در حین کاوش در فصلهای بعدی، با سه ارائهدهنده خدمات مشبک اصلی آشنا خواهید شد: Istio، Linkerd، و Consul. میتوانید عملکردهای خاص آنها، از مدیریت ترافیک، امنیت، و مرجع صدور گواهی گرفته تا تزریق و قابلیت مشاهده را شناسایی کنید.
در پایان این کتاب، مهارتهایی را که برای مدیریت مؤثر برنامههای مبتنی بر میکروسرویسهای مدرن نیاز دارید، توسعه خواهید داد.
آنچه خواهید آموخت
- < li>کارکردهای Istio، Linkerd و Consul را مقایسه کنید
- با کنترل سرویس مش و مفاهیم صفحه داده به خوبی آشنا شوید
- با کمک مثال های عملی معماری سرویس مش را درک کنید.
- از طریق تمرینهای عملی در مدیریت ترافیک، امنیت، خطمشی و قابلیت مشاهده کار کنید
- ارتباط امن را برای میکروسرویسها با استفاده از مش سرویس تنظیم کنید
- کاوش مش سرویس ویژگی هایی مانند مدیریت ترافیک، کشف سرویس و انعطاف پذیری
این کتاب برای چه کسی است
این کتاب برای معماران راه حل و مدیران شبکه، و همچنین DevOps و سایت است. مهندسین قابلیت اطمینان که در چارچوب بومی ابری تازه کار هستند. همچنین اگر به دنبال ایجاد یک حرفه در DevOps، به ویژه در عملیات هستید، این کتاب برای شما مفید خواهد بود. دانش کار در مورد Kubernetes و ساخت میکروسرویسهایی که بومی ابری هستند برای استفاده حداکثری از این کتاب ضروری است.
فهرست محتوا
- Monolithic Versus Microservices
- برنامه های Cloud-Native
- Service Mesh Architecture
- Service Mesh Provider
- Service Mesh Interface and SPIFFE
- Service Mesh Architecture محیط
- آشنایی با مش سرویس Istio
- نصب یک برنامه آزمایشی
- نصب Istio
- کاوش در قابلیت های مدیریت ترافیک Istio
- فعال کردن کنترلهای خطمشی Istio
- کاوش در ویژگیهای تله متری Istio
- آشنایی با سرویس Linkerd Mesh
- نصب Linkerd< /li>
- کاوش در ویژگی های قابلیت اطمینان Linkerd
- کاوش در ویژگی های امنیتی Linkerd
- کاوش در ویژگی های مشاهده پذیری Linkerd
- درک Consul Service Mesh
- نصب کنسول
- کاوش در ویژگی های کشف سرویس کنسول
- کاوش در مدیریت ترافیک در کنسول
< li>کاوش ویژگیهای امنیتی Istio
tag : دانلود کتاب Mastering Service Mesh: بهبود، ایمن کردن و مشاهده برنامه های کاربردی ابری بومی با Istio، Linkerd، و Consul , Download Mastering Service Mesh: بهبود، ایمن کردن و مشاهده برنامه های کاربردی ابری بومی با Istio، Linkerd، و Consul , دانلود Mastering Service Mesh: بهبود، ایمن کردن و مشاهده برنامه های کاربردی ابری بومی با Istio، Linkerd، و Consul , Download Mastering Service Mesh: Enhance, secure, and observe cloud-native applications with Istio, Linkerd, and Consul Book , Mastering Service Mesh: بهبود، ایمن کردن و مشاهده برنامه های کاربردی ابری بومی با Istio، Linkerd، و Consul دانلود , buy Mastering Service Mesh: بهبود، ایمن کردن و مشاهده برنامه های کاربردی ابری بومی با Istio، Linkerd، و Consul , خرید کتاب Mastering Service Mesh: بهبود، ایمن کردن و مشاهده برنامه های کاربردی ابری بومی با Istio، Linkerd، و Consul , دانلود کتاب Mastering Service Mesh: Enhance, secure, and observe cloud-native applications with Istio, Linkerd, and Consul , کتاب Mastering Service Mesh: Enhance, secure, and observe cloud-native applications with Istio, Linkerd, and Consul , دانلود Mastering Service Mesh: Enhance, secure, and observe cloud-native applications with Istio, Linkerd, and Consul , خرید Mastering Service Mesh: Enhance, secure, and observe cloud-native applications with Istio, Linkerd, and Consul , خرید کتاب Mastering Service Mesh: Enhance, secure, and observe cloud-native applications with Istio, Linkerd, and Consul ,






نقد و بررسیها
هنوز بررسیای ثبت نشده است.